Steenkamp reappointed Royal Roads University president and vice-chancellor
Dr. Philip Steenkamp has been appointed to a second five-year term as president and vice-chancellor of Royal Roads University. Steenkamp was first appointed to a five-year term as president in 2018.

After running out of room again, U de M asks public’s help with student housing
The return to classes is still more than a month and a half away, but staff at the Université de Moncton are already planning for the influx of students in September by helping set up a housing registry.
